Due to growth, a private school system finds that its costs for support, including maintenance and janitorial services, have increased dramatically. Though supply management generally does a good job in managing service contracts, there Is no strategic plan or systematic method for reviewing costs on a long-term basis. The school's board has made the development of a strategic plan the supply manager's priority assignment for the next school year. Given this situation, which of the following should be the supply manager's FIRST step in developing this plan?
Correct Answer: C
* Understand Organizational Strategies: The first step is to meet with the board chair to discuss organization-level strategies impacted by support services. This ensures that the supply manager understands the broader strategic objectives and how support services fit into them. * Align Supply Strategy with Organizational Goals: By understanding the strategic goals of the organization, the supply manager can develop a plan that aligns with these goals, ensuring that the support services contribute effectively to the overall strategy. * Identify Key Issues and Opportunities: This initial meeting will help identify key issues and opportunities within the support services that need to be addressed in the strategic plan. * Establish a Framework: With the insights gained from the discussion, the supply manager can then establish a framework for the strategic plan, setting the stage for more detailed goal setting and process improvements.
